About Hires Bay
Hires Bay is a peaceful destination in Hamilton County, Florida, offering a modest expanse of water covering roughly 87 acres. Its shallow nature, with no significant depth, creates an accessible environment for visitors seeking calm waters and natural surroundings. The lake's proximity to Jasper, FL, provides a quiet retreat not far from town conveniences. The surrounding area includes Stephen Foster Folk Culture Center State Park and Suwannee River State Park, adding to the scenic context and outdoor appeal of the region.
